Primary role

The objective of the role is to give the successful applicant(s) the opportunity of practical experience within the Analytics department at the GWS Giants. The opportunity exists within the AFL and AFL Reserve Grade programs. The duration of the role is for the 2024 season, starting November 2023 and finishing at the end of September 2024.

Specific roles of the successful applicant(s):

·       Matchday analysis:

o   Assist in the setup, filming, live coding and in game analysis of GWS Reserve Grade matches.

·       Mid-Week analysis:

o   Assist with compilation of analytical reports both pre and post game

o   Conduct performance analysis projects for AFL and AFL Reserve Grade programs that influence decision making and the education of our players

o   Coding of vision using Sportscode

o   Compilation of vision databases

o   Assistance with live training analysis and filming

Learning Objectives 

  • At the completion of the season, the applicant(s) will have developed a solid foundation in Performance Analysis. They will be competent in the following:
  • Have an understanding of performance analysis in an elite sporting environment 
  •  Matchday analysis set up and information delivery needs
  • Analysis preparation and refined delivery
  • Ability to create reports using Tableau

·       SportsCode

o   An understanding of SportsCode and how it is used in an elite AFL environment

o   AFL matchday and mid-week workflows

o   Knowledge of key features that enhance coaching staff analysis workflows – databasing, timeline usage, sorter windows

·       Filming

o   Camera / tripod set ups - requirements for both training & matchday

o   Vision capture workflows

Prerequisites

  • Must have a good knowledge of AFL either as a player and/or as a fan
  • An interest and understanding of Performance Analysis is important
  • Must be reliable and show initiative
  • Attention to detail is essential

·       This role requires 7-10 contact hours per week. You need to be available for home matches during the season which is either Saturday or Sunday for 3 hours and at least 7 hours during the week for analysis work

·       Familiarity with Apple computers, Sportscode, excel, keynote, data visualisation tools Eg: Tableau and any other analytical software is an advantage

Please note this is an unpaid role – however, any expenses that maybe incurred whilst fulfilling the role will be reimbursed.
